What the review covers

Review schedule structure before the dates become the decision.

A schedule can look credible while logic, float, constraints or date conditions are weakening the forecast. XERR keeps the diagnostic finding and affected records together.

01

Logic

Open ends, relationship integrity, leads, lags and links that need review before the schedule is relied on.

02

Float

Negative float, high float and the activities driving an abnormal result.

03

Constraints

Hard and soft constraints with the underlying activities visible for review.

04

Dates

Data date behaviour, invalid date conditions, missed work and other timing evidence.

05

Population

Make the selected projects and eligible population visible so the denominator can be challenged.

06

Evidence

Move from a headline metric to the affected activities, explanation and corrective action.

Why buyers use this route

The result remains explainable when somebody challenges it.

Declared scope: see which project population is being checked before interpreting any percentage.

Visible numerator and denominator: understand exactly how each metric was produced.

Activity level evidence: inspect the records creating the finding instead of receiving only a red/amber/green badge.

Controlled tolerance: thresholds classify the finding without changing which activities the engine identifies.

Correct and retest: use the finding as a focused correction list and verify whether the schedule actually improved.
